Energy efficiency A freezer fridge that is 50/50 is an energy-efficient option whether you are buying food items or chilling meals in bulk. You can also use it to freeze vegetables and fruits. The latest models are more energy efficient than older models, thanks to federal standards for energy efficiency and other eco-friendly features, such as anti-sweat heating. Find refrigerators with thermostat controls that are easy to use, as well as a 'door open' alarm that helps reduce energy consumption. Choose a refrigerator that does not have an automatic ice maker or dispenser. They typically increase the energy consumption by 14 to 20%, and increase the cost. Another method to reduce energy consumption is to purchase a fridge-freezer with the freezer compartment on top, instead of on the bottom or side. This is because the compressor in bottom-freezer models generates heat that makes it more difficult to get the freezer to reach and maintain optimal temperatures. Top freezer models use 10 to 25 percent less energy than side-by-side refrigerator-freezers of similar size. The amount of power used by a fridge-freezer can be affected by the amount of food it has and it's essential to select the appropriate capacity for your household. A fridge that is too large will consume more energy. Consider a model certified by Energy Star to make your purchase more eco-friendly. The label will provide details about the appliance's energy consumption and help you evaluate the annual operating costs of models with similar sizes and features. Certain models also have advanced energy-saving features like variable speed compressors which run at lower speeds to save energy, or fans that run at a slower speed and are quieter than normal appliances. Tax credits may be available for energy-efficient refrigerators according to the laws of your state.
